Cycas orientis![]()
Habitat:
Dry, open forest,
east Arnhem Land, Northern TerritoryDescription:
A medium to large cycad, to about 7m tall, with bright green glossy leaves to about 1.25m long.General:
Culture:
Comes from a very monsoonal climate, which has 2 seasons, hot and wet, and hot and dry. Needs very good drainage.
